[Chemical Knowledge]:Properties, uses, upstream and downstream raw materials, storage methods, methyl cyclohexanol

Properties of methyl cyclohexanol

Methylcyclohexanol (Methylcyclohexanol) is an organic compound with the chemical formula C7H14O. Its molecular structure contains a cyclohexane ring and a methyl group and a hydroxyl group. According to the position of the hydroxyl group, methyl cyclohexanol can be divided into 1-methyl cyclohexanol and 3-methyl cyclohexanol two isomers. 1-methyl cyclohexanol is a common colorless liquid with a sweet taste, while 3-methyl cyclohexanol is less common. The melting point of methylcyclohexanol is around -40°C, the boiling point is in the range of 170-180°C, and the density is about 0.93g/cm³. Its solubility in water is low, but it can be miscible with most organic solvents.

Methyl cyclohexanol use

Methyl cyclohexanol has a variety of uses in the chemical industry. It is an important solvent and is widely used in the production of coatings, paints and resins. Due to its superior solubility, it can effectively reduce the viscosity and improve the fluidity and coating of the product. Methyl cyclohexanol is also an important intermediate in the manufacture of fragrances and flavors, and is used in the synthesis of various fragrance ingredients. Third, it is used as an intermediate in drug synthesis in the pharmaceutical industry. For example, methylcyclohexanol is used as an intermediate or solvent in the manufacture of certain antibiotics and analgesics. Methylcyclohexanol is also a key intermediate in the production of pesticides and dyes, improving the performance and stability of these products.

Methyl cyclohexanol upstream feedstock

The main upstream feedstocks for the production of methylcyclohexanol include cyclohexane and methanol. Cyclohexane is a common petrochemical product obtained by petroleum cracking and hydrofining. Cyclohexanol can be generated by catalytic hydrogenation or oxidation of cyclohexane, and methylcyclohexanol can be obtained by further methylation reaction. Methanol is produced by steam reforming of natural gas or coal. In the production process, it is also necessary to use a certain amount of catalyst and additives to improve the selectivity and yield of the reaction.

Methyl cyclohexanol storage method

Because the chemical properties of methyl cyclohexanol are relatively stable, but it is flammable, it is necessary to pay attention to fire and explosion during storage. Methyl cyclohexanol should be stored in a cool, well-ventilated warehouse, away from fire, heat and strong oxidants and other chemicals. The storage container shall be sealed and leak-proof to avoid leakage and volatilization. Anti-static facilities shall be provided to prevent sparks caused by static electricity. The storage area should also be equipped with corresponding fire fighting equipment, such as foam fire extinguishers, dry powder fire extinguishers, etc., in case of emergency. For mass storage, it is also necessary to establish a sound safety management system, regularly check the safety of storage equipment and facilities, and ensure the safe storage of chemicals.
